1964 MG 1100 vs. 2011 Seat Ibiza

To start off, 2011 Seat Ibiza is newer by 47 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1964 MG 1100.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1964 MG 1100 would be higher. At 1,598 cc (4 cylinders), 2011 Seat Ibiza is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2011 Seat Ibiza (98 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 45 more horse power than 1964 MG 1100. (53 HP @ 5500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2011 Seat Ibiza should accelerate faster than 1964 MG 1100.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2011 Seat Ibiza weights approximately 244 kg more than 1964 MG 1100.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2011 Seat Ibiza (140 Nm @ 3250 RPM) has 57 more torque (in Nm) than 1964 MG 1100. (83 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 2011 Seat Ibiza will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1964 MG 1100.
